Environmental Regulations Seminar Scheduled for March in New Orleans

EPA Alliance Training Group offering topics for air, water and waste professionals
Jan. 17, 2012

Environmental regulatory training firm EPA Alliance Training Group announced the schedule for a 3.5-day environmental “bootcamp” seminar to take place March 20 to 23 in New Orleans. The seminar is geared toward environmental, health and safety professionals and will cover environmental air, water and waste regulations.

Water-related topics for the seminar include the Clean Water Act, Water Quality Permitting and Storm Water Management & NPDES Permitting. Participants will learn how these regulations apply to each organization and how to keep in compliance with the U.S. Environmental Protection Agency.
